GUEST DESIGNER
Anthony Ogunlanoh is the designer and creative director behind the brand Muddaland. He taught himself to sew to dive deeper into the art of fashion design and now he makes by hand most of the pieces that his brand sells. He often collaborates with niché artists who share a deep love for their crafts such as KAMAUU, Chlothegod, and Mannywellz. Ogunlanoh has also collaborated with brands such as Adidas and Topicals and has been a tailor behind looks for the Met Gala and New York Fashion Week shows. A few years ago, he founded the Muddaland Sewing Academy and has since helped hundreds of people start and continue their sewing journeys.
